Message from Dan Haskell - December 2011

As we wind down the final days of our 90th Anniversary celebration, I want to thank the committee members, headed up by co-chairs Mr. Pete Trenham, PGA and Howard Cohen, for all of their insight and collaboration in highlighting what the Philadelphia Section PGA represents. I especially want to thank Pete Trenham, who as Section Historian, provided the information for each of the Moments in Section History featured weekly on the section website that culminated 90 years ago from that inaugural December 2, 1921 Section meeting. I recently attended the PGA Leadership Conference with Geoffrey Surrette, Ian Dalzell and Mike Moses. We all left the conference with a greater insight about the facts of what GOLF 2.0 represents for all of us…Protect the core, engage the lapsed and drive new players.
